In late 1992, Quentin Tarantino left Amsterdam, where he had spent three months, off and on, in a one-room apartment with no phone or fax, writing the script that would become Pulp Fiction, about a community of criminals on the fringe of Los Angeles.
Did Quentin Tarantino write Pulp Fiction?
Tarantino wrote Pulp Fiction in 1992 and 1993, incorporating scenes that Avary originally wrote for True Romance (1993). Its plot occurs out of chronological order. The film is also self-referential from its opening moments, beginning with a title card that gives two dictionary definitions of “pulp”.

Who Turned Down Pulp Fiction?
In an interview with Vulture, Laurence Fishburne said that he turned down the role of Jules Winnfield in “Pulp Fiction” because he “had a problem with the way the heroin use was dealt with” in the movie. Fishburne said that Quentin Tarantino’s depiction was “a little cavalier,” and “made heroin use attractive.”

Article first time published onWhy do they call it Pulp Fiction?
Pulp fiction gets its name from the paper it was printed on. Magazines featuring such stories were typically published using cheap, ragged-edged paper made from wood pulp. These magazines were sometimes called pulps.

Does Tarantino write his own scripts?
Quentin Tarantino is known for writing drafts of his screenplays in longhand and not outlining plot twists, setups and payoffs. But the writer-director has his own method of dramatic structure: He’s used the script of one of his films to guide him as far as the length and dramatic flow of another.

What year is pulp fiction set in?
The film never gives a year that it is set in. However, with the exception of the prelude section titled “The Gold Watch” where a young Butch receives his father’s Rolex from an officer who was at the same POW camp which is clearly set in the past, the film seems to be set in the early 1990s, circa 1992-1993.
